Nice game! Gave me some Binding of Isaac vibes to it. For something made in just a few days this is pretty big. There are a few bugs I noticed but the only seemingly game breaking one was when i first booted up for some reason the player wasn't visible, so I had to reset.

Some bugs I noticed just for reference:

-In some rooms it looked like I spawned at the bottom instead of a side door I walked through.

-Some dagger turrets seem to die on their own?


For features having a personal HP indicator (hearts, number, indication on player) would have been appreciated, and so would some indicator for the bad powerups.


All in all a cool game and was satisfying to kill the heart and watch it crumple! With a bit more polish this would be awesome! Great work!
